Can slide emitting optics is bright or brighter than neon?

Fiber optics can be made to be brighter than neon but merely for very short distances. Let an illustration, of a garden hose: making tiny holes along the hose can cause a sizeable quantity of water gushing out of the holes closer the tap, and for a distance which will depend upon the size of the holes. When we make the holes larger a greater quantity of water will matter, but only for a shorter distance till these only trickles.

There is a limit to the amount of water which can be made to pass by a hose, a limit specified by the viscosity of water and the material of the pipe. We simply cannot raise pressure infinitely. The limit on the amount of light travelling by a fiber optic is also imposed by physics: the actual material of that the optic is made and the intrinsic qualities of light. There is a power density limit to all materials. In several systems, particularly with late generation purpose made metal halide illuminators that luminance values greater or equal to neon may be acquired for lengths up to few meters. The sizeable cost of those systems while compared to neon makes the proposal impractical in several cases.
